求一个实现JSP分页的类,或者一个JSP分页的实例。怎么办?
"首先要定义四个变量:
int pageSize:每页显示多少条记录
int pageNow:期望显示第几页
int pageCount:一共有多少页
int rowCount:一共有多少条记录
说明:
pageSize是指定的 pageNow是用户选取的
rowCount是计算出来的 该计算式为
if(rowCount%pageSize==0){
pageCount=rowCount/pageSize;
}else{
pageCount=rowCount/pageSize 1;
}
(技巧:
数据库插入:
insert into 表名(字段1,2,。
。。)select 字段1,2,。。。from 表名
)
查找语句
select top pageSize字段名列表from表名where id not in
(select top pageSize*(pageNow-1)id from 表名)
以我们前面的users表为例,显示第二页,该查找语句就是:
select top 3 * from users where userId not in(select top 3 userId from users)
(select top 3 userId from users):选出这个表的前三条 前面再选三条
用户信息列表
//显示
用户ID用户名字密码(PassWORD)电邮级别
上一页");
}
//显示超链接
for(int i=1;i[" i "]");
}
//下一页
if(pageNow!=pageCount){
out。
println("下一页");
}
%>"。